On differential operators on complete symmetric varieties of type $A_1$ and $A_2$

Abstract
In this paper, we will look at the algebra of global differential operators on wonderful compactifications of symmetric spaces of type and . We will first construct a global differential operator on these varieties that does not come from the infinitesimal action of . We will then focus on type , where we will show that is an algebra of finite type, and that for any invertible sheaf on , is either 0 or a simple left -module. Finally, we will show with the help of local cohomology that this is still true for higher cohomology groups .
